I need someone to create "files manager" to my WebApp:
You will get the Design (html+css+js - angularjs based ) and will require to add "file manager" functionality:
1) create folders - client and server.
2) upload new files to the server (to the folders that been created) - approved extensions and limit size.
2.1) upload version file: when uploading a file there is a option to upload version file - then there is a list of all the files in the folder and you choose a file to upload new version of it.
then all the version of the files will saved but the user will see only the last one (and will able to see the history of the file - all the versions when he will click on the file)
3) move files between the folders and delete files.
4) share the files with others - choose files or folders, then provide mail address there is two options:
a) send link the mail to download the file(s) throw (if its files so its should be in zip file) - no signup need
b) send link to the mail that allow to access the shared folder to see all the files.
** all the upload and the actions in the file manager should be done by ajax calls - no reload the page.
** do not add style and css - use the existing style.
** all need to be angularjs (the template already based on angularjs)
** all need to be documented so we can change it later.